Rat, very good post.
The GA has been vilified as some sort of failure, but yes, it should be like missing an exit on the freeway...not set up. go around to the next exit.
Stress about it, hit the brakes, change lanes, disengage the cruise control, speed up/slow down....you increase the stress and crash potential.

In reality, the issue is capacity, hence the stress to land. Not to mention that in a few airports, you really have to land, as the missed is well, damn.

In the aviation world, missing the exit doesnt mean a 5 minute delay, going through the clover leaf, a simple circle and getting back on the right exit...all good.
it means the COST of driving 400 miles to the next one, missing the slot, missing the gate, and missing the dep slot...with the associated ramifications to the driver, airline, and passengers.

As an example, an A388 GA at DXB cost $400K as it had to be routed to AUH because of crew issues, while even the casual GA cost $100K.

Cant imagine any pressure or stigma on GA....
